    FORMATION PROCESS OF TANGGUDONG LANDSLIDE AND YURI ACCUMULATION BODY IN YALONG RIVER VALLEY IN SOUTHWEST CHINA

    • Tanggudong landslide and Yuri accumulation body are situated at 1.5km downstream from the middle dam site of Lenggu hydropower station in the Yalong River Valley, Yajiang county, Sichuan Province. They can be a potential hazard to the safety of the planning dam. Based on local geological structure, this study establishes the inner link between Yuri accumulation characteristics and the formation process of the Tanggudong landslide. The formation process of Tanggudong landslide are found out through analysis of the Yuri accumulation body characteristics. The evolution process of the bank slope in this valley and its periodic characteristics are established. The result shows that as different individuals in the same local geological structure, Tanggudong landslide and Yuri accumulation body have some inevitable connection during the process of evolution, representing classic products of different evolutionary stages.
